IUPAC Name: 2-(Hydroxymethyl)-6-prop-2-enoxyoxane-3,4,5-triol
Synonyms of Allyl a-d-glucopyranoside (CAS NO.7464-56-4): Allyl alpha-d-glucopyranoside ; Allyl α-D-Glucopyranoside
CAS NO: 7464-56-4
Molecular Formula of Allyl a-d-glucopyranoside (CAS NO.7464-56-4): C9H16O6
Molecular Weight: 220.2197
Molecular Structure:
Melting Point: 138-141°C
ProductCategories: 13C & 2H Sugars ; Carbohydrates & Derivatives
Polar Surface Area: 55.38 ?2
Index of Refraction: 1.549
Molar Refractivity: 50.95 cm3
Molar Volume: 159.9 cm3
Surface Tension: 61.8 dyne/cm
Density of Allyl a-d-glucopyranoside (CAS NO.7464-56-4): 1.37 g/cm3
Flash Point: 204.8 °C
Enthalpy of Vaporization: 77.18 kJ/mol
Boiling Point: 415 °C at 760 mmHg
Vapour Pressure: 1.27E-08 mmHg at 25°C
Allyl a-d-glucopyranoside (CAS NO.7464-56-4) is useful synthetic intermediate for oligosaccharide synthesis.
